Bricked IDEOS S7
If you have not already got your S7 back to working condition you may try the following. I faced similar situation(s) some time back.
Requirement: External sdcard formatted in FAT32 and with dload directory with firmware installed on the unit. Use Indonesian stock firmware Froyo 2.2.2. Search around and it is easy to find. Make sure one of the files is unlmt.cfg and not any other. No glitches and all modules work fine. Since I have been experimenting with different ROMs and some personal mods I have flashed so many times, got lost and started all over again.
It is not necessary to have a battery installed but the charger must be connected.
1. Press Back and Power button together to startup and release Power button after few seconds. You should see a white bar. Release Back button.
2. After a few sec disconnect power charger.
3. Reconnect the charger. Press power button. You will a stable IDEOS for few sec and flashing will start.
At times you may have to repeat more than once to get it going. The blinking should be slow. If suddenly flashing stops after few bars or blinking frequency jacks up disconnect and try again.

I too recommend that you try installing the last firmware that you were on via Odin. Also, when you hit that screen lock issue after a firmware flash, where only the Samsung logo appears do this:
1. press and hold Home + volume up and volume down along with power button (that's all 4 buttons). Hold it there for at least 20 seconds and it should power off.
2. Once the device powers off keep holding the buttons but let go of the volume down button.
3. Once the tablet starts to power back up again release the power button and then in about 1 to 2 second release the rest of the buttons.
This should get you back into recovery. You should at least be able to restore any backup, that you should have already, on your external micro SD.
